I read online that one of the ways to get accurate mouth movements is to look at yourself in the mirror and word out each letter of the alphabet and draw the mouth shapes at the widest point of each pronunciation. Once i had done this i could ban the letters into groups. I spent a good while doing this, all of my sketches are below to demonstrate how I worked it all out.


The Groups:

A and I
E
U
O
C, D, G, K, N, R, S, Y, Z
F and V
L and Th
M, B, P
W, Q
H, J, T, X.
